Akshay Kumar has been hospitalised after testing positive for Covid-19. The actor is admitted to Mumbai's Hiranandani hospital.
 

Yesterday, Bollywood actor Akshay Kumar announced on social media that he had tested positive for Covid-19, is now hospitalised. According to reports, Kumra was admitted to Mumbai's Hiranandani Hospital, Mumbai at around 5 pm on April 04.

Akshay also took to Twitter on Monday morning, April 5, and informed his fans about his health condition. He wrote, "Thank you, everyone, for all your warm wishes and prayers, they seem to be working I am doing fine, but as a precautionary measure under medical advice, I have been hospitalised. I hope to be back home soon. Take care."

On Sunday morning, he shared a note on Instagram to inform about his Covid -19 test that reads, "I wish to inform everyone that, earlier this morning, I have tested positive for COVID-19. Following all the protocols, I have immediately isolated myself. I'm under home quarantine and have sought necessary medical care. I would sincerely request all those that have come in contact with me to get themselves tested and take care. Back in action very soon (sic)."

Akshay Kumar is the latest Bollywood star to have tested positive for COVID-19. Before him, Aamir Khan, R Madhavan, Paresh Rawal, Alia Bhatt, Varun Dhawan, Kartik Aaryan, Kriti Sanon, Fatima Sana Shaikh, among others have contracted coronavirus.

According to Bollywood Hungama, Akshay was supposed to continue the shoot in Madh Island, on April 5 for Ram Setu along with 100 junior artists. However, it is being informed that 45 junior artists from the 100 have tested positive for COVID-19. Now, producer Vikram Malhotra made it mandatory for everyone to get tested before arriving on Ram Setu's sets.
